"Bus" means every motor vehicle designed for carrying more than 15 passengers, including the driver, and used for the transportation of persons. Subd. 20. [Renumbered subd 41] Subd. 21. "Commercial motor vehicle" means a motor vehicle or combination of motor vehicles used to transport passengers or property if the motor vehicle: (1) has a gross vehicle weight of more than 26,000 pounds; (2) has a towed unit with a gross vehicle weight of more than 10,000 pounds and the combination of vehicles has a combined gross vehicle weight of more than 26,000 pounds; (3) is a bus; (4) is of any size and is used in the transportation of hazardous materials that are required to be placarded under Code of Federal Regulations, title 49, parts 100-185; or (5) is outwardly equipped and identified as a school bus, except for type III school buses defined in section 169.01, subdivision 6, clause (5).
